摘要
Carbon molecular sieves (CMS) can be prepared by mild oxidation treatments of a char and subsequent removal of the surface complexes formed. Introduction of oxygen surface complexes onto a previously prepared CMS with a wider porosity and its subsequent partial decomposition also results in a controlled activation process. Kinetic selectivities measured at room temperature indicate that these CMS can be useful for the separation of O2-N2 and CO2-CH4 gas mixtures. Additionally, there are no problems of stability with these CMS provided the temperature used for outgassing prior to kinetics measurements is below the temperature of the thermal treatment used in the preparation of the CMS.
